520 | 4 | _aThis book from this eminent psychoanalyst presents an essay about the predicament of modern man. It is a brilliant and searching inquiry into the dilema of the individual in today 's society prsented by one of the world 's greatest psychiatrists. It was prompted by conversations between Dr. Jung and Dr. Carleton Smith, director of the National Arts Foundation | |
